Transaction

efda2236ff0c32fbf0e833d0de9d5c19da8fa5edd9efddc934e8bfcc4dfeaafb
299,297 confirmations
Timestamp
1596646317
Block642,355
Fee22,826 sats
Fee rate118.9 sats/vB
view on mempool.space

Inputs & Outputs